Masking Port Alarms 
RIC-155 management software allows you to mask alarms to prevent them from 
being reported. 
 
To mask RIC-155 alarms: 
1.  From the System Alarms menu, select Mask column of the alarm that you 
intend to mask by moving cursor up/down or left/right. 
2.  Mask alarm by selecting ON or remove alarm masking by selecting OFF
